英文摘要
The automotive industry is forced by regulations to constantly reduce the environmental footprint of their products. This drives the development of new materials and process with lower environmental footprint. One approach consists in adding natural fibers to thermoplastic polymers to reinforce vehicle interior components. Renewable fibers such as flax, or hemp, confer high mechanical properties to plastic components while also providing obvious environmental benefits. However, blending flax fibers to polymers is challenging. Few techniques are able to both achieve (i) intimate mixing of polymers and fibers as well as (ii) sustaining production volumes needed for the automotive industry. We have developed and patented a new technology, the multi-mold vacuum assisted pultrusion, that can potentially solve both aspects of the challenge. Using this technology, we have produced flax/PP rods with good reinforcement distribution and low porosity. These high-quality rods can be pelletized and used as injection molding precursors. Following interest from automotive OEMs such as Ford Motor Co., we intend to demonstrate the applicability our technology to the production of biocomposite injection precursors for the automotive industry. To achieve this goal in this one year, we will thoroughly characterize the constituents, flax and polypropylene. Then we will investigate pultrusion mold shapes and coating to accelerate our production speed to more than 1 m/min. The pultruded biocomposites will be pelletized and used as precursors for injection molding. This project will allow us to demonstrate to key automotive industry players the scalability of our technology for the production of greener vehicles.
